Furukawa Electric Co., Ltd. (OTCMKTS:FUWAY – Get Free Report) was the target of a large decline in short interest during the month of August. As of August 31st, there was short interest totaling 70,217 shares, a decline of 79.7% from the August 15th total of 345,697 shares. Based on an average daily trading volume, of 158,845 shares, the days-to-cover ratio is currently 0.4 days.

About Furukawa Electric
Furukawa Electric Co, Ltd. is a Tokyo-based Japanese manufacturer providing a diverse range of electric wires, cables and high-tech components. Its core offerings include power transmission cables, optical fiber communication systems, copper wire rods, magnet wires, automotive wiring harnesses and electronic device packaging, serving sectors such as utilities, telecommunications, automotive and consumer electronics.
Established in 1884 during Japan’s Meiji period, Furukawa Electric is a key member of the Furukawa Group conglomerate.
